The Met’s Characterful Binaural Exhibition

September 10, 2018 by Richard Gould

This is an interview with Nina Diamond about a special exhibition entitled Visitors to Versailles that took place at the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York. Nina is a Managing Editor and Producer in the Digital Department at the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York. A Case Study in Quad-Binaural Mixing for Linear VR/360

September 27, 2017 by Shaun Farley

A screenshot of Pro Tools showing the required channel mutes and mix rotation plug-ins to generate the "90 degree" side mix

In the fall of 2016, I was asked to sound design and mix a VR/360 short called UTURN. While there’s a lot of discussion surrounding immersive/3D sound for games, I don’t see a lot of conversation on the linear side. Impulsonic Acquired By Valve

January 15, 2017 by Michael Klier

Impulsonic, the creators of Phonon3D (a tool for binaural audio rendering for Games & VR) have been acquired by Valve. Using Your Ears in ‘Sight Unseen’: An Interview with Kedar Shashidhar

November 8, 2016 by Adriane Kuzminski

Continuing our series about the audio artists behind blind-accessible game development, we now speak to Kedar Shashidhar, Founder and Creative Director of the BlackOut VR game studio. His team is currently in the QA phase of their first blind-accessible horror game, Sight Unseen.
